As part of our Alstom Digital & Integrated Systems activity, the Saint‑Ouen Development Centre is in charge of designing Alstom Urban CBTC Signaling Solutions: Urbalis 400, a system deployed on more than 100 projects worldwide, and Urbalis Fluence, our latest and most innovative Urban Signaling System.
The Solution Application Architects are the technical managers in charge of defining the technical solution for our Urban Signalling System tenders and following the application of the solution during project deployment phase.
They have a key role in defining the next steps of our Signaling System in future applications, in line with platform reuse strategies and market needs.
Leading the design of Urban Signalling Systems is a challenging task that requires global understanding of complex systems, general engineering skills, and managing to balance state‑of‑the‑art railway context with today's technical challenges such as cybersecurity, ecodesign, and data science.
